Description waldner 2012-05-17 12:56:12 UTC
I have a composite page made of transcluded pages. Each transcluded page creates a section in the composite page. When clicking on the section's "edit" I get a "cannot find section error". 
This is due to the "edit" link pointing to http://mywiki.example.com/index.php?title=CompositePage&action=edit&section=1 rather than (as I think should be) http://mywiki.example.com/index.php?title=TranscludedPage&action=edit&section=1 or something like that.
